Palestinians are commemorating the #Nakba, a program of ethnic cleansing that saw 750,000 Palestinians forcibly displaced from their homes during Israel's creation.

Between 1947-49, Zionist forces killed 15,000 Palestinians and destroyed 500+ Palestinian villages and cities.
No Palestinians displaced by the #Nakba were allowed to return home.

Today, there are over 5 million Palestinian refugees.

1/3 live in camps, some in the occupied West Bank and Gaza, in what groups call "abysmal" conditions without regular access to water, food or electricity.
74 years after the #Nakba, Palestinians are still being forcibly displaced.

▪️ Since 2020, Israel demolished homes of over 2,500 Palestinians.
▪️ Israel has over 200 illegal settlements in the occupied West Bank, cutting Palestinians off from vital services and their own land.
Occupied Gaza has been under blockade by Israel since 2007.

Rights groups call it an "open air prison."

▪️ 56% of Palestinians there are food insecure
▪️ Israel often blocks supply of essential aid, medicine
▪️ 1,500+ homes destroyed by Israeli strikes in 2021 still not rebuilt
On #NakbaDay, Palestinians carried images of journalist #ShireenAbuAkleh, who was shot and killed by Israeli forces last week.

At her funeral on Friday, Israeli police clubbed pallbearers and ripped away Palestinian flags — Israel bans use of the flag in occupied East Jerusalem.
.@hrw and @amnesty accuse Israel of apartheid, and treating Palestinians "as an inferior racial group."

Even Palestinians with Israeli citizenship (19% of its population) are subject to "inferior status by law" — including land confiscation and being concentrated in townships.
@hrw @amnesty Palestinians make up almost 20% of Israel's citizens, but:

▪️ Are denied nationality
▪️ Concentrated in townships (3% of land)
▪️ Got just 1.7% of state COVID funding
▪️ Denied right to bring Palestinian family into Israel, while foreign spouses of Jews get automatic citizenship
Police arrested #NakbaDay protesters in Berlin gathered to commemorate the forced displacement of Palestinians 74 years ago.

German authorities banned many pro-Palestinian demonstrations in recent days, including a vigil for slain Al Jazeera journalist #ShireenAbuAkleh.

Israeli forces killed a Palestinian American Al Jazeera journalist who was wearing a press vest in the occupied West Bank.

Shireen Abu Akleh was 51.

Israeli soldiers shot her in the head during raids in Jenin, say other journalists: "They killed her in cold blood."
Israel says it is investigating the killing of Al Jazeera journalist Shireen Abu Akleh, who was shot by Israeli troops in the occupied West Bank.

Israel claims journalists were "armed with cameras."

Other journalists say soldiers "did not stop firing even after she collapsed."
Up to 50 Palestinian journalists have been killed in the occupied West Bank and Gaza since 2000, say media watchdogs.

Groups accuse Israel of targeting journalists with impunity. The UN found evidence Israeli snipers "shot journalists intentionally" at Gaza protests in 2018.

Jamaican leaders demanded reparations from the UK ahead of a trip by Prince William and Kate Middleton.

Colonizers enslaved 300,000+ people in Jamaica, thousands starving to death. Revolts by enslaved people there are credited with forcing the British to abolish its slave trade.
The British enslaved over 3 million African people at the height of its slave trade — 400,000 died in transit.

Jamaica was a major slave 'market,' the British profiting off slave labor for sugar while 15,000 enslaved people starved to death.

Hundreds were killed for revolting.
Britain abolished the slave trade in 1807 but did not abolish slavery itself until 1833, after rebellions including one in Jamaica led by Samuel Sharpe.

The government paid the modern equivalent of $22 billion in reparations — not to enslaved people, but to former slave owners.

The EU gave protected status to people fleeing Ukraine — but that does not apply to thousands of foreign students.

They may enter but must leave immediately.

Many from mostly India or African countries report racism at borders, being blocked from trains or being forced to pay.
Hundreds of foreign students were evacuated home after fleeing Ukraine to neighboring countries. Many refused to leave without their pets.

Some from India said they were forced to walk miles after being blocked from trains.

"The Indian embassy told us to walk, so we walked."
India called for a ceasefire in a Ukrainian city to evacuate hundreds of trapped students.

700 are trapped in Sumy and another 300 are still in Kharkiv, where strikes killed 1 Indian student. Others who managed to flee described reaching the border as a "near-death experience."

The International Criminal Court launched an investigation into war crimes, genocide and crimes against humanity over Russia's invasion of Ukraine.

The UN confirms at least 227 civilians killed in Ukraine, with reports of Russian cluster bomb attacks on schools and hospitals.
Over 1 million people have now been forced to flee Ukraine due to Russia's deadly invasion, says the UN.

Numbers may eventually reach 4 million — almost 10% of the population. The UN confirmed "instances" of racism against the almost half a million non-Ukrainians fleeing.
A Russian "bombing attack" on a residential area of Chernihiv killed at least 33 people, says Ukraine.

Russia has claimed it is not targeting civilians, but the UN has confirmed at least 227 civilians killed during its invasion, with reports of schools and hospitals also bombed.

BREAKING: The 3 white men who murdered #AhmaudArbery were found guilty of federal hate crimes.

Travis McMichael, Greg McMichael and William Bryan, already serving life in prison for murder, face additional life sentences. ImageImageImage
Wednesday marks 2 years since #AhmaudArbery was chased and murdered by 3 white men.

Travis McMichael, Greg McMichael and William Bryan avoided charges for almost 2 months after local DAs allegedly told police not to arrest them. They are now serving life in prison for murder. Image
The men who murdered #AhmaudArbery, found guilty of federal hate crimes, had pleaded not guilty to charges.

They initially planned to plead guilty in a plea deal that would have averted a trial, and which Arbery's mother said was designed "to make their time in prison easier." ImageImageImage
